With a view toward Iran, Israel launches spy satellite

With a view toward Iran, Israel launches spy satellite

Israel said it successfully launched a new spy satellite into space on Monday as its leaders hinted it was behind a massive fire at an Iranian nuclear site last week … Click to Continue »

Read more here:: With a view toward Iran, Israel launches spy satellite

      

Related Blogs

No Image
No Image
No Image